使用ASP.NET State Service保存Session

来源:互联网 发布:域名备案商业 编辑:程序博客网 时间:2024/05/21 15:38

步骤:

一、首先开启asp.net状态服务,在运行里,输入services.msc 弹出服务窗口,开启ASP.NET State Service服务。

二、在Web.config里<system.web>节点下写如下代码 :
    <sessionState mode="StateServer" stateConnectionString="tcpip=127.0.0.1:42424"/>


Person p = null;            string str = "";            if (Session["key"] != null)            {                p =(Person)Session["key"];                str = "有session";            }            else            {                str = "无session";                p = new Person("张三");                Session["key"] = p;            }            ViewData["str"] = str;            ViewData["Message"] = p.Name;            return View();


附源代码

0 0